Abstract :
By using the direct method, in this paper, we presented the Hyers-Ulam-Rassias stability about the following quadratic functional equation f(x - y+z/2) + f(x+z) + f(x + y-z/2) = 3/2 f (z) + 1/2 f (y) + 3 (x) in a fuzzy normed space. For some extent, the obtained results can be regarded as an extension of the existing results in the classical non-Archimedean normed spaces.
